Q: Is 3,056,259 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 3,056,259 is a composite number.

Why is 3,056,259 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 3,056,259 can be evenly divided by 1 3 31 59 93 177 557 1,671 1,829 5,487 17,267 32,863 51,801 98,589 1,018,753 and 3,056,259, with no remainder.

Since 3,056,259 cannot be divided by just 1 and 3,056,259, it is a composite number.
